Output 21a77d263392a413f8bc447918074cd2846b9b1745ccb9307a30861cb530368d:0

value
3708184559
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63114c707943eba8167717b4e6c68b067498a90f OP_EQUALVERIFY OP_CHECKSIG
address
LUFmt8aKybEiyg1jC2C3Qcbjf4dJrTPgKB
transaction
21a77d263392a413f8bc447918074cd2846b9b1745ccb9307a30861cb530368d
spent
true